Get Import Package Details 1

Get Import Package Details 1
Request
URI
POST
https://ip-42.net-99.vm.sof-mbu.broadcom.net/vco/api/packages/import-details/extended
COPY
Request Body
PackageMetadata of type(s) application/json
Required
{
    "metadataInfo": {
        "id": "string",
        "name": "string",
        "description": "string",
        "usedPlugins": [
            {
                "name": "string",
                "version": "string",
                "server-version": "string"
            }
        ],
        "signer": "string",
        "owner": "string",
        "version": "string",
        "build": "string"
    },
    "packageItems": [
        {
            "id": "string",
            "name": "string",
            "type": "string",
            "version": "string",
            "owner": "string",
            "categories": [
                "string"
            ],
            "versionHistory": [
                {
                    "date": "string",
                    "version": "string",
                    "user": "string",
                    "comment": "string"
                }
            ]
        }
    ]
}
object
metadataInfo
Optional

metadataInfo

array of object
packageItems
Optional

packageItems

Authentication
This operation uses the following authentication methods.
Responses
200

The request is successful

Returns ImportPackageDetailsExtended of type(s) application/json
{
    "packageName": "string",
    "packageAlreadyExists": false,
    "contentVerified": false,
    "importElementDetails": [
        {
            "id": "string",
            "type": "string",
            "fileObjectName": "string",
            "fileCategory": "string",
            "versionComparison": "string",
            "fileObjectVersion": "string",
            "serverObjectName": "string",
            "serverCategory": "string",
            "serverObjectVersion": "string",
            "importIt": false,
            "hasTenantConflict": false,
            "hasNameConflict": false,
            "hasRights": false,
            "renamed": false
        }
    ]
}
string
packageName
Optional

packageName

boolean
packageAlreadyExists
Optional

packageAlreadyExists

boolean
contentVerified
Optional

contentVerified

array of object
importElementDetails
Optional

importElementDetails


401

User is not authorized

Returns ImportPackageDetailsExtended of type(s) application/json
"ImportPackageDetailsExtended Object"
string
packageName
Optional

packageName

boolean
packageAlreadyExists
Optional

packageAlreadyExists

boolean
contentVerified
Optional

contentVerified

array of object
importElementDetails
Optional

importElementDetails


Code Samples
COPY
                    curl -X POST -H 'Authorization: <value>' -H 'Content-Type: application/json' -d '{}' https://{api_host}/vco/api/packages/import-details/extended